Sparkling Strawberry Peach Sangria
Ingredients
- SIMPLE SYRUP:
- 5 cups peeled and sliced fresh peaches divided
- 5 cups halved fresh strawberries divided
- 1/2 cup water
- 2/3 cup xylitol or sugar
- SANGRIA
- 1-1/2 cups white wine
- 1-1/2 cups sparkling water
Instructions
- Make the simple syrup: Place 4 cups peaches, 4 cups strawberries, water, and xylitol (or sugar) in a medium saucepan. Bring to a boil over medium-high heat, stirring occasionally until fruit is broken down and soft. Remove from heat and cool.
- Press mixture, a little at a time through a mesh sieve, discarding solids (or saving for another use) Transfer remaining juice to a serving pitcher. Stir in wine, sparkling water, and remaining 1 cup peaches and 1 cup strawberries. Chill sangria in refrigerator until cold.
NOTE: If you wish to make this sangria completely fresh and no-cook, feel free to use freshly squeezed juice in the place of the simple syrup. (if you’re looking for a great juicer, check out these awesome ones) Simply omit the simple syrup and use 2 cups of fresh juice instead.
